Mekong Delta clash leaves 169 Viet Cong dead in one night battle

U S forces push into the Mekong Delta near Saigon and clash with Viet Cong. The fighting ends with 28 American infantrymen killed and 126 wounded, four helicopters shot down, as U S air and naval units support a heavy river and canal assault. Other actions leave 13 Americans killed in related engagements in Binh Dinh and northern I Corps.

Joliet Teachers Fined for Court Contempt in Strike

Judge Michael A. Orenie fined Local 604 of the American Federation of Teachers and 12 Will County teachers $7500 and $200 respectively for willful contempt of court. The ruling cites violation of a temporary injunction restricting picketing on Joliet school campuses during the District 205 strike. 233 other striking teachers had charges dismissed.

Goose Lake School Will Remain Same

Coal City Unit No 1 Board of Education approved purchasing three warning radio receivers for the high school and Goose Lake Grade School. Enrollment figures for Goose Lake Grade School were reviewed and a plan to lease two kindergarten rooms at $3.50 per student per month was authorized. Salary increases of seven percent were granted to custodians secretaries and cafeteria staff.

Downtown Plan Group Sets Meeting on Funding Drive

Mor ris businesses contributed 1 455 toward a 3 183 goal to fund a downtown planning program. The drive aims to match city funds and a 12 734 federal grant for a 19 141 project. James Baum reported 180 letters mailed June 5 at a Morris planning joint meeting. A Downtown Planning Committee session will be held at 7 30 p m Thursday at the Morris Savings and Loan building.

U.S. proposes five point peace plan for Middle East

The United States proposed a five point peace program for Arab Israeli negotiations with third party help. The plan demands mutual recognition of borders, free maritime passage, fair refugee solutions, armament limits, and recognition of sovereign states. Ambassador Goldberg urged a new foundation for peace at the United Nations session.

Man in Critical Condition After Boating Accident

Jack Major, 36, of Coal City, was injured in a boating accident on the Kankakee River near the Grundy Will line at about 12:30 a.m. Sunday. He suffered a bruised cheek fractured left arm and left clavicle and possible internal injuries after the boat struck two pilings. Major, a Local No. 75 construction worker, is at Morris Hospital with nonreported official details pending.

Autopsy Sought on Grundy County Drowning Victim

A 16 year old from Plainfield Township, Marion Carroll, drowned at Grundy County Red and Gun Club beach east of Morris. An autopsy was ordered as coroner W Clark Davis noted the cause remains unexplained. Carroll, a football basketball and track athlete, swam with a Joliet church group. lifeguards and emergency crews recovered his body about 2 pm.

Relatives Sought for Injured Man in Illinois Auto Crash

Grundy County authorities search for Farrell relatives after a Sunday Illinois 47 collision. Michael Paul Farrell 67 poor condition at Morris Hospital, hurt when thrown onto the road shoulder. He was a hitchhiker in a crash vehicle driven by 17 year old Lawrence Meyers Jr of Cary. deputies sift through Farrell possessions for a home address, finding only a 1953 Chicago card and a leather valise with cooking items.
